Dorothy Dot Post Hoover (1917-2015), of Asheville, North Carolina, served in the Women Airforce Service Pilots (WASP) from 1943 until 1944. Dorothy Dot Post Hoover was born in Asheville, North Carolina. She attended Lee Edwards High School and then Biltmore Junior College (now the University of North Carolina at Asheville), graduating in 1934. After a year of business school, Hoover went to work as a legal stenographer. She married in 1938 and the couple moved to High Point, North Carolina, in 1940, and then to Greenville, South Carolina. There Hoover learned to fly airplanes with the Civilian Pilot Training Program at Furman University.
